German submarine U-561 was a Type VIIC U-boat built for Nazi Germany's Kriegsmarine for service during World War II. She was laid down on 28 February 1940 by Blohm & Voss in Hamburg as yard number 537, launched on 23 January 1941 and commissioned on 13 March 1941 under Kapitänleutnant Robert Bartels (German Cross in Gold).

Design

German Type VIIC submarines were preceded by the shorter Type VIIB submarines. Service history

The boat's service began on 13 March 1941 with training as part of the 1st U-boat Flotilla. During late July 1941, U-561, along with 9 other German and Italian submarines, attacked convoy OG 69 en route from Liverpool to Gibraltar. U-561 torpedoed and sank the 1,884 GRT British freighter Wrotham.

In November 1941, while travelling across the Atlantic ocean, she sunk two boats from convoy SC 53, the Meridian and the Cruisader.

She was transferred to the 23rd flotilla on 1 February 1942. In 15 patrols she sank five ships for a total of Шаблон:GRT, plus one ship damaged and a second a total loss.

She was sunk by torpedoes fired from Royal Navy's HMS MTB-81 on 12 July 1943 at position Шаблон:Coord in the Straits of Messina.Шаблон:Sfn

Wolfpacks

She took part in two wolfpacks, namely:

  • Bosemüller (28 August – 2 September 1941)
  • Seewolf (2 – 15 September 1941)
